Understanding the FACTS Grounded Factuality Benchmark

The FACTS benchmark targets grounded factuality in language models — essentially, how reliably a model produces statements anchored in verifiable truth. Unlike typical benchmarks that measure broad language prowess or stylistic fluency, FACTS specifically looks at factual grounding, critical to enterprises relying on AI for finance, legal, and healthcare decisions.

The FACTS grounded factuality score of 68.8 for Gemini 3 Pro means that in standardized testing, 68.8% of its outputs passed rigorous factuality validation. Higher is better, but this score reveals Gemini 3 Pro is far from infallible.

Benchmarks Measure Different Failure Modes

Here’s a blunt truth: “factuality” isn’t one-dimensional. Benchmarks measure different facets:

  • Entity correctness: Are named entities accurate?
  • Temporal consistency: Are facts current and not outdated?
  • Logical coherence: Do facts follow sound reasoning?
  • Claims verifiability: Can external sources corroborate claims?

FACTS focuses on grounded references, but that’s one benchmark among many. Two-Layer Factuality Mitigation: Cross-Model Correction + Independent Verification

A robust design pattern emerging from enterprise pilots with finance and legal teams is two-layer mitigation:

  1. Cross-Model Correction. Models with different knowledge bases and architectural biases review each other's outputs in a shared thread. For example, Gemini 3 Pro generates a draft, then Anthropic’s Claude evaluates it, followed by OpenAI’s GPT-4 confirming or flagging errors.
  2. Independent Verification. Outputs flagged as “factual uncertain” undergo automated verification against curated external databases or document stores. This step decouples model biases from the ultimate validation mechanism.

Success here depends on tightly integrated workflows, plus user interfaces that surface factuality confidence transparently. What happens when the model is confidently wrong? Teams reduce risk by forcing a verification gate and letting multiple AI “opinions” compete before finalizing outputs.
